Lydia Sopp

Parents & Teachers Ambassador
Hometown: Pittsburgh, PA

Lydia Sopp is a STEAM educator with 6 years of teaching experience, currently working with students in grades 3, 4, and 5 at South Fayette School District. With her degree in community art and elementary education, Lydia strives to design hands-on, engaging lessons that encourage students to construct their own learning. She enjoys working with her Girls Who Code clubs and slowly becoming competent with LEGOs, as well as exploring new ways to make learning fun and meaningful. Outside the classroom, she enjoys baking chocolate chip cookies and playing tennis.
